Pure Financial Advisors LLC grew its stake in shares of Dimensional U.S. Targeted Value ETF (NYSEARCA:DFAT – Free Report) by 7.5%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 5,330,417 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 371,114 shares during the quarter. Dimensional U.S. Targeted Value ETF comprises 4.8% of Pure Financial Advisors LLC’s holdings, making the stock its 4th biggest position. Pure Financial Advisors LLC’s holdings in Dimensional U.S. Targeted Value ETF were worth $317,373,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

About Dimensional U.S. Targeted Value ETF
The Dimensional U.S. Targeted Value ETF (DFAT)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in extended market equity. The fund is an active, tax-managed fund that seeks to provide long-term capital appreciation from a portfolio of US mid- and small-cap value stocks. DFAT was launched on Dec 11, 1998 and is managed by Dimensional.
